/* for top of the index page 03/09/26*/

.wristband-banner{
  max-width:1100px;
  margin:40px auto;
  padding:48px 60px;
  display:flex;
  align-items:center;
  justify-content:space-between;
  gap:60px;
border: solid 1px #a9a9a9;
border-radius:5px;
/*border-radius:6px;*/
  box-sizing:border-box;

  /* complementary color gradient */
  background:
  radial-gradient(circle at 70% 40%, rgba(255,150,60,.25), transparent 45%),
  radial-gradient(circle at 85% 85%, rgba(90,160,230,.20), transparent 50%),
  linear-gradient(135deg,#fdfbf7 0%,#f6f8fb 100%);

  box-shadow:0 10px 25px rgba(0,0,0,.06);
}

/* text side */

.wristband-text{
  max-width:520px;
}

.wristband-text h2{
  font-size:48px;
  line-height:1.1;
  margin-bottom:16px;
  color:#1a1a1a;
  font-weight:700;
}

.wristband-text p{
  font-size:18px;
  line-height:1.6;
  color:#5b6470;
  margin-bottom:28px;
}

.wristband-btn{
  display:inline-block;
  padding:14px 28px;
  font-size:16px;
  font-weight:600;
  text-decoration:none;
  color:black;
  border-radius:5px;
  background:linear-gradient(90deg,#ff9a3d,#ff6a2f);

  box-shadow:0 6px 18px rgba(255,120,50,.35);
  transition:.25s;
}

.wristband-btn:hover{
  transform:translateY(-2px);
    color:white;
}

/* image */

.wristband-image{
  max-width:360px;
  border-radius:5px;
  overflow:hidden;
  box-shadow:0 18px 40px rgba(0,0,0,.18);
}

.wristband-image img{
  width:100%;
  display:block;
}

/* responsive */

@media(max-width:900px){

.wristband-banner{
flex-direction:column;
text-align:center;
padding:36px 28px;
}

.wristband-text h2{
font-size:36px;
}

}